WebDisability awareness Around 19 per cent* of the population have a disability or health condition. Many of these will be unseen, such as epilepsy and mental health conditions. WebDisability Facts & Figures There are 14.1 million disabled people in the UK. * 19% of working age adults are disabled * Disabled people are twice as likely to be unemployed than nondisabled people. ** By the age of 26, disabled people are four times more likely to be out of work or not in education, compared to non-disabled people.
